Adgril-A contains Aspirin (75mg) + Clopidogrel (75mg).
Prevention of heart attack and stroke Treatment of Acute coronary syndrome
Adgril A Tablet is a combination of two antiplatelet medicines: Aspirin and Clopidogrel which prevent heart attack. They work by preventing the platelets from sticking together and decrease the formation of harmful blood clots. It is also used to treat acute coronary syndrome (ACS).
Take this medicine in the dose and duration as advised by your doctor. Swallow it as a whole. Do not chew, crush or break it. Adgril A Tablet should be taken with or after food.
Take it exactly as your doctor prescribed. Do not change the dose or stop early on your own.
If you miss a dose of Adgril A Tablet, take it as soon as possible.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, skip the missed dose and go back to your regular schedule. Do not double the dose.
Taking more Adgril-A than prescribed can be harmful. If you suspect an overdose, contact a doctor or go to the nearest emergency department at once, and carry the pack or strip with you. In India the emergency number is 112.

Tell your doctor or pharmacist about every medicine you take, including over-the-counter products, vitamins and herbal or ayurvedic preparations, before starting Adgril-A. Some combinations can change how Adgril-A works or raise the chance of side effects.
Store Adgril-A below 30°C in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and moisture. Keep the pack tightly closed and out of the reach of children. Do not use it after the expiry date printed on the pack.
You have been prescribed Adgril A Tablet to lower your risk of heart attack and stroke. Take it with food to avoid an upset stomach. It increases your risk of bleeding. Be careful while shaving, cutting fingernails or toenails or using sharp objects. Let your doctor know you are taking Adgril A Tablet before undergoing any surgical procedure.
